That bright green in the centers is just the color of the youngest buds. They’ll fade to that darker glaucous blue-green as they mature and will then open up into yellow flowers. The outer buds mature first, and when they’re starting to get bigger and less densely-packed like that it’s a sign that it’s just about to shooting up and opening the flowers, so it should definitely be harvested.
